I first noticed this summer was not normal earlyon , when i saw this butterfly at my home for the very first time of my life. Learning about it, it is a species that normally lives hundreds of miles south and appreciates real warmth. That being said, he was absolutely beautiful, little dragon, i already miss you.


But this summer has also been amazing for this … Dragonflies. I was totally mesmerized by them. My parents having a tiny pond with a couple of plants, for the first time of my life, i was able to witness their birth. Dozens of them, from stage one to finish. Trying to save some falling ( be humbled by the harsh reality when it happens, ants rushing to attack the fragile new born ). These were hours i’ll remember forever.


This is my dad with a baby squirrel on his shoulder. This one was a little hard to swallow. For months without really seeing them, he share nuts with them near the tallest trees. Everyday, the absence of the nuts showed their presence. And last july a baby showed up, my dad who rarely share his emotions, was so touched ( who wouldn’t ) and was looking for him everyday. The baby started to be more and more friendly and they became friends. But i instantly thought it was not normal at all. Indeed, with the hell of a summer we’re going through, the reality was darker. In fact its parents abandoned him and even if we did our best, it was not enough and he died ( as well as its two siblings we later discovered ). Only a couple of weeks later, the adult reappeared. It was pretty clear the extreme weather made it unable to assume new borns. One more reason my silent anger towards other irresponsible humans is getting louder.
